Puget Soundkeeper – Lost Urban Creeks

Puget Soundkeeper works to monitor and protect water quality in the Puget Sound region. Through their Lost Urban Creeks Project they engage youth and community members to monitor and report on water quality in too-often neglected streams in South King County.

The Lost Urban Creeks Project is done in partnership with Unleash the Brilliance, MidSound Fisheries Enhancement Group, and Sno-King Watershed Council with support from the King County Waterworks Grant, The Russell Family Foundation, Accenture, and other key funders.
